Location Trottinette Électrique | Uz'It - Injection De Dépendance C#
Unripe a choisi Segway, marque leader de la mobilité électrique à deux roues pour les trottinettes électriques. Son expertise permet de vous assurer des déplacements professionnels des plus sereins dans le cadre d'un nouveau type de déplacement professionnel, plus doux et écologique, au sein de votre flotte de véhicules électriques dernière génération. L'aventure Segway a démarré lorsque son inventeur s'est rendu compte que tout était une question d'équilibre. Alors, quoi de mieux que de proposer une trottinette électrique qui saurait proposer une stabilité à toute épreuve? La priorité de Segway avec Unripe est de proposer des alternatives de transport pour les distances courtes, et qui soient respectueuses de l'environnement avec une émission de 0: le d'une flotte électrique adaptée en leasing et en LOA pour votre société. Location trottinette électrique longue durée les. Segway vise à la transparence, à élaborer des concepts innovants et futurs, et encourage à vivre intelligemment grâce à des déplacements professionnels sereins, associés à des assurances packages proposés par Unripe.
- Location trottinette électrique longue durée les
- Injection de dépendance ce site
- Injection de dépendance co.uk
- C# injection de dépendance
Location Trottinette Électrique Longue Durée Les
Belle journée, L'équipe UZ'it Cet avis vous a-t-il été utile? Oui 0 Non 0 Les internautes aiment également MINIMOTORS Speedway Léger Autonomie: 55 kilomètres, Vitesse Max: 25 km/h, Poids: 20, 6 Kg 1 er versement: 65, 54 € A partir de: XIAOMI Mi Scooter Electric... Autonomie: 30 kilomètres, Vitesse Max: 25 km/h, Poids: 12, 5 Kg 1 er versement: 42, 70 € INOKIM Quick 4 Super Autonomie: 70 kilomètres, Vitesse Max: 25 km/h, Poids: 21, 5 Kg 1 er versement: 117, 93 € L'utilisation d'une trottinette électrique requiert une assurance de responsabilité civile.
Locations de 6 à 36 mois.
Utiliser l'injection de dépendances dans | Microsoft Docs Passer au contenu principal Ce navigateur n'est plus pris en charge. Effectuez une mise à niveau vers Microsoft Edge pour tirer parti des dernières fonctionnalités, des mises à jour de sécurité et du support technique. Article 04/06/2022 4 minutes de lecture Cette page est-elle utile? Les commentaires seront envoyés à Microsoft: en appuyant sur le bouton envoyer, vos commentaires seront utilisés pour améliorer les produits et services Microsoft. Politique de confidentialité. Merci. Dans cet article Ce didacticiel montre comment utiliser l'injection de dépendances (di) dans. Avec les extensions Microsoft, di est un citoyen de première classe dans lequel les services sont ajoutés et configurés dans un. L' IHost interface expose l'instance, qui joue le IServiceProvider rôle de conteneur de tous les services inscrits. Dans ce tutoriel, vous allez apprendre à: Créer une application console qui utilise l'injection de dépendances Créer et configurer un hôte générique Écrire plusieurs interfaces et implémentations correspondantes Utiliser la durée de vie et l'étendue du service pour DI Prérequis Core 3, 1 SDK ou version ultérieure.
Injection De Dépendance Ce Site
reloadOnChange: false);}). UseStartup
Injection De Dépendance Co.Uk
GetRequiredService
C# Injection De Dépendance
Le chapitre 6 de Dependency Injection in, deuxième édition, contient une discussion plus détaillée sur les mandataires paresseux et virtuels. Cependant, un Lazy ne consum que 20 octets de mémoire (et 24 octets supplémentaires pour son Func, en supposant un processus 32 bits) et la création d'une instance de Lazy est pratiquement gratuite. Il n'ya donc pas lieu de s'inquiéter à ce sujet, sauf dans un environnement soumis à des contraintes de mémoire très serrées. Et si la consommation de mémoire pose problème, essayez d'enregistrer les services dont la durée de vie est plus longue que la durée transitoire. Vous pouvez faire une requête par requête, par requête Web ou singleton. Je dirais même que lorsque vous êtes dans un environnement où la création de nouveaux objects est un problème, vous ne devriez probablement utiliser que des services singleton (mais il est peu probable que vous travailliez sur un tel environnement, car vous construisez une application Web).. Notez que Ninject est l'une des bibliothèques de DI les plus lentes pour Si cela vous dérange, passez à un conteneur plus rapide.
class DIC{ private $registry = []; private $instances= []; public function set($key, Callable $resolver){ $this->registry[$key] = $resolver;} public function get($key){ if(! isset($this->instances[$key])){ if(isset($this->registry[$key])){ $this->instances[$key] = $this->registry[$key]($this);} else { throw new Exception($key. " n'est pas dans mon conteneur:(");}} return $this->instances[$key];}} Reflection & Automatisation Le problème de ce système c'est que l'on doit penser à enregistrer les manières d'instancier nos objets dans notre conteneur alors que dans la pluspart des cas la construction peut être résolue de manière automatique. On peut donc améliorer notre injecteur de dépendance pour résoudre de manière automatique nos objets. class A{} $container->get('A'); Ici par exemple il suffit de vérifier si A est une classe instanciable et alors on peut résoudre le problème en l'instanciant de manière automatique. De la même manière. class B{ public function __construct(A $a){ $this->a = $a;}} Ce cas est un petit peu plus complexe car on doit analyser le constructeur de notre objet pour déterminer les dépendances et essayer des les résoudre automatiquement.